Understanding IPT and STE file formats
IPT files are Autodesk Inventor Part files, used primarily for storing 3D part models in a proprietary format. These files contain detailed information about the geometry, features, and parameters of a single part, and are widely used in mechanical design and engineering workflows.
STE files are STEP (Standard for the Exchange of Product Data) files, with the .ste extension being a variant of the more common .step or .stp extensions. STEP is an ISO standard (ISO 10303) for exchanging 3D CAD data between different software platforms, making it ideal for interoperability and collaboration.
Why convert IPT to STE?
Converting IPT to STE allows you to share 3D part models with users who do not have Autodesk Inventor, or to import your designs into other CAD software that supports the STEP format. This enhances collaboration and ensures your designs are accessible across various platforms.
Best software for IPT to STE conversion
The most reliable way to convert IPT files to STE (STEP) is by using Autodesk Inventor itself. Inventor provides native support for exporting parts to the STEP format, ensuring high fidelity and compatibility.
- Autodesk Inventor: Open your IPT file, then use File → Export → CAD Format and select STEP Files (*.ste, *.stp, *.step) as the output format. Choose your desired options and save the file.
- Autodesk Fusion 360: Import the IPT file, then use File → Export and select STEP as the format. Fusion 360 is cloud-based and supports a wide range of file conversions.
- Online converters: Some online services like AnyConv or Zamzar can convert IPT to STEP, but may have file size limits and privacy concerns.
Step-by-step conversion using Autodesk Inventor
- Open your IPT file in Autodesk Inventor.
- Go to File → Export → CAD Format.
- In the dialog, select STEP Files (*.ste, *.stp, *.step) as the file type.
- Choose your export options (AP203 or AP214, units, etc.).
- Click Save to export your file as an STE (STEP) file.
Tips for successful conversion
- Always check the exported STE file in your target CAD software to ensure geometry and features are preserved.
- Use the latest version of Autodesk Inventor or Fusion 360 for best compatibility.
- For batch conversions, consider scripting or using automation tools within Inventor.
